DESPERATE HOUSEWIVES
Air Date: Sunday, February 12, 2006
Time Slot: 9:00 PM-10:01 PM EST on ABC
Episode Title: (#214) "Silly People"
[NOTE: The following article is a press release issued by the aforementioned network and/or company. Any errors, typos, etc. are attributed to the original author. The release is reproduced solely for the dissemination of the enclosed information.]

GABRIELLE AND CARLOS RESCUE AN ENSLAVED LABORER, BREE AND BETTY FORM AN UNEASY ALLIANCE, AND SUSAN HAS TO GET MARRIED � FAST � ON ABC�S �DESPERATE HOUSEWIVES�

�Silly People� � Tom tries hard to bond with his new boss, Karl makes Susan an offer she cannot refuse, Bree does some sneaky sleuthing at Betty�s house, and Gabrielle sets her house in order, on �Desperate Housewives,� SUNDAY, FEBRUARY 12 (9:00-10:01 p.m., ET) on the ABC Television Network.

�Desperate Housewives� stars Teri Hatcher as Susan Mayer, Felicity Huffman as Lynette Scavo, Marcia Cross as Bree Van De Kamp, Eva Longoria as Gabrielle Solis, Nicollette Sheridan as Edie Britt, Alfre Woodard as Betty Applewhite, Brenda Strong as Mary Alice Young, James Denton as Mike Delfino, Doug Savant as Tom Scavo, Ricardo Antonio Chavira as Carlos Solis, Roger Bart as George, Mark Moses as Paul Young, Richard Burgi as Karl Mayer, Cody Kasch as Zach Young, Andrea Bowen as Julie Mayer, Shawn Pyfrom as Andrew Van De Kamp, Joy Lauren as Danielle Van De Kamp, Mehcad Brooks as Matthew Applewhite, Zane Huett as Parker Scavo and Brent and Shane Kinsman as Porter and Preston Scavo.

Guest starring in �Silly People� are Jay Harrington as Dr. Ron McCready, Currie Graham as Ed Ferrara, Jeff Doucette as Father Crowley, Carol Mansell as Pat, Gwendoline Yeo as Xiao-Mei, Bob Gunton as Noah Taylor, Nick Chinlund as Detective Sullivan, Harriet Sansom Harris as Felicia Tillman, Elizabeth Sung as the translator, Carlos Jacott as Gary, Michael McDonald as Steven, Joe Ochman as Justice of the Peace, Jane Lynch as Maxine Bennett, Adre Ware as FBI agent, Jill Brennan as Tish Atherton, James Cantafio as FBI agent, Dagney Kerr as nurse and Tim Monsion as Dr. Cunningham.

�Silly People� was written by Tom Spezialy and directed by Robert Duncan McNeill.
